FDA Food recall F-0561-2018

Frozen Buttermilk Biscuits 25 oz. bag (12 count) and 44 oz. bag (20 count)

On 2018-01-17 the FDA classified a Class II recall of Frozen Buttermilk Biscuits 25 oz. bag (12 count) and 44 oz. bag (20 count) by Ingles Markets, citing tennessee Dept. of Agriculture tested the product which was found positive for Listeria monocytogenes.
